Sermorelin : A Safe and Effective Approach to Growth Hormone Optimization

Module 1: Introduction to Sermorelin

What is Sermorelin?

Sermorelin is a synthetic analog of growth hormone-releasing hormone (GHRH). It acts by stimulating the pituitary gland to naturally produce and release growth hormone (GH), which subsequently promotes the production of insulin-like growth factor 1 (IGF-1) in the liver and other tissues. Unlike recombinant human growth hormone (rhGH), which directly replaces GH, Sermorelin leverages the body's intrinsic pathways to boost hormone levels safely and effectively.

Module 2: Mechanism of Action

How Sermorelin Works

  1. Binding to GHRH Receptors: Sermorelin mimics natural GHRH by binding to receptors in the anterior pituitary gland. This stimulates the secretion of growth hormone in a pulsatile manner, mimicking the body's natural release patterns.

  2. IGF-1 Production: The growth hormone released from the pituitary gland triggers IGF-1 synthesis in the liver and other tissues. IGF-1 plays a critical role in promoting anabolic effects, tissue repair, and metabolic health.

  3. Feedback Loop Preservation: Unlike rhGH, Sermorelin preserves the body's natural feedback mechanisms. When IGF-1 levels are adequate, the hypothalamus reduces GHRH secretion, preventing overproduction and maintaining hormonal balance.

Module 3: Clinical Applications

Primary Uses of Sermorelin

  1. Growth Hormone Deficiency (GHD):

  • Adults and children with GHD benefit from improved growth, energy, and physical performance. Sermorelin is particularly effective in cases of age-related decline in growth hormone levels.

  1. Anti-Aging and Wellness:

  • Sermorelin enhances muscle mass, reduces visceral fat, improves skin elasticity, and supports bone health, making it a cornerstone of anti-aging therapies.

  1. Physical and Cognitive Performance:

  • Patients report better stamina, faster recovery, improved focus, and greater mental clarity with Sermorelin therapy.

  1. Pediatric Growth Disorders:

  • In children with growth delays, Sermorelin stimulates natural growth processes, addressing developmental concerns.

  1. Sleep Quality:

  • Sermorelin promotes deeper, more restorative sleep by stimulating nocturnal growth hormone release, improving overall health and vitality.

Module 4: Benefits, Risks, and Alternatives

Benefits

  1. Natural Hormone Regulation: Sermorelin supports the body's own hormonal rhythms, reducing dependency on synthetic replacements.

  2. Wide-Ranging Effects: Patients experience improvements in physical performance, energy, skin health, and overall well-being.

  3. Safer Profile: Compared to rhGH, Sermorelin has a lower risk of side effects like insulin resistance or joint pain.

Duration of Therapy

  1. Mild Side Effects: Temporary injection site redness, flushing, or headaches are occasionally reported but resolve quickly.

  2. Rare Adverse Reactions: Nausea, dizziness, or hypersensitivity reactions may occur in some patients.

  3. Contraindications: Patients with active malignancies or untreated cancer should avoid Sermorelin therapy.

Alternatives

  1. Peptide Combinations: Ipamorelin and CJC-1295 offer extended action and enhanced benefits.

  2. Lifestyle Interventions: Exercise, proper sleep, and a balanced diet naturally enhance growth hormone levels.

  3. Recombinant Human Growth Hormone (rhGH): Suitable for severe deficiencies but with higher risks.

Module 5: Dosage and Administration

Standard Protocols

  1. Starting Dose:

  • 200–300 micrograms injected subcutaneously once daily, ideally at night to align with natural circadian rhythms of GH release.

  1. Duration

  • Therapy is typically administered for several months, with dosage adjustments based on clinical response and IGF-1 levels.

Administration Tips

  • Educate patients on proper subcutaneous injection techniques to ensure comfort and accuracy.

  • Emphasize adherence to the nighttime dosing schedule for optimal results.

Module 6: Monitoring and Laboratory Assessments

Pre-Treatment Testing

  1. Baseline Assessments:

  • Measure IGF-1 levels, thyroid function, fasting glucose, and lipid profile to establish a starting point.

  1. Comprehensive Metabolic Panel:

  • Rule out any contraindications and assess overall health.

During Therapy

  1. Regular Monitoring:

  • IGF-1 levels should be checked every 6–12 weeks to assess response and adjust dosing.

  1. Additional Tests:

  • Periodically evaluate glucose tolerance and thyroid function to ensure no metabolic disturbances.

Post-Treatment Assessment

  1. Return to Baseline:

  • Monitor IGF-1 levels to evaluate the long-term benefits of therapy.

  1. Patient Feedback:

  • Assess improvements in energy, sleep, and overall quality of life.
